UI/UX Designer II-1

Republic Services
Onsite

About The Position

The UI/UX Designer II will create web and mobile digital experiences that factor in business goals, development capabilities, technology platform, design standards, and user needs for a wide range of strategic programs. The UI/UX Designer II has a strong understanding of interaction design principles and current global UI/design patterns and standards and uses this perspective to deliver the business strategy in the digital arena.

Requirements

  • Experience working in Agile environments.
  • Proficiency in H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ript for rapid prototyping.
  • Knowledge in Angular, React.JS, SASS/SCSS/Less.
  • Experience creating interactive prototypes using one or more prototyping tools (Sketch, Figma, In Vision, Axure).
  • Understanding of Omnichannel Customer experience.
  • Minimum of 4 years of UX/UI or interaction design experience; experience with responsive Web and Mobile design and frameworks that incorporate strong grid principles, such as Bootstrap, material design.

Responsibilities

  • Provides user experience design leadership over one or more large strategic initiatives.
  • Collaborates and communicates across teams for measurable business outcomes.
  • Using a good understanding of the brand strength, represents seamlessly through the product interface across web and mobile channels.
  • Oversees prototyping, visual designs, user research and usability testing and integration of designs with application development.
  • Leads a team of junior UI/UX designers, providing training and support as and where necessary.
  • Researches and identifies new functionality, rich content opportunities, and user behavior enhancements to improve overall user experience.
  • Conducts user testing surveys for new product features.
  • Ensures complex information is delivered and displayed in the most compelling way.
  • Creates rapid working prototypes to validate design concepts with stakeholders and customers.
  • Researches industry trends and competitor experiences to predict use cases and user interaction, including happy path and exceptions.
  • Presents designs and sells creative solutions to various stakeholders.
  • Stays up to date with the latest UI trends, techniques, and technologies.
  • Understands and incorporates search engine optimization best practices in design.
  • Participates in educational opportunities, reading professional publications and participating in professional organizations.
  • Prioritizes and manages assignments, tasks, and projects to completion with minimal supervision.
  • Performs other job-related duties as assigned or apparent.
